应用

技术

物联网世界 >> 物联网新闻 >> 物联网热点新闻
企业注册个人注册登录

区块链技术概念

2019-10-30 09:11 ithome

导读:区块链(Block Chain)是种一个去中心化的数据库,什么叫去中心化呢?简单来说就是他不需要仰赖第三方(例如:银行)来运作,透过分布式节点进行网络数据的存取,验证,传递与交流。

图片来源:https://pixabay.com/images/id-3055701/

区块链(Block Chain)是种一个去中心化的数据库,什么叫去中心化呢?简单来说就是他不需要仰赖第三方(例如:银行)来运作,透过分布式节点进行网络数据的存取,验证,传递与交流。

这样解释是不是有点让人难以理解,换个说法吧。首先我们先把区块链想象成一个记账本,而这本记账本中的每一页都是单一个区块,而节点以网络世界来说,就是一台计算机。当每一台计算机运算出最新的一页之后,便会将这一页发送给其他计算机,也就是其他节点来让大家认可这一页的存在,并让大家都拥有一样,最新,完整的账本。这样的运作方式,让所有的账目变的透明与公开,换句话说,账本上的交易不会被轻易窜改。

呈上面所说,区块链这个去中心化的数据库,系统在一段时间便会透过密码学将这段时间的所以事务数据进行编译及加密,之后压缩于一个区块中。每个区块会依造完成时间,和前面区块串接起来。而区块的验证与运算,则借助下载该区块链的应用程序的计算机所完成。这种提供计算机运算能力的志愿者就叫做「矿工」 (Miner)。这些由网络串接在一起的节点(计算机),为区块链提供其所需的运算能力,这也造就了为什么比特币能够流通全球,又不需要有中央机构在背后做担保。